## Deployment: Load Testing

Load tests for the Brambleway checkout flow run from the Ostenfall staging cluster only. Never point the harness at production. The Fennick load generator ramps from 50 to 2,000 virtual shoppers over twenty minutes, exercising cart, payment, and confirmation steps. Abort if p99 latency exceeds 3s or error rate passes 1%. Results land in the shared dashboard; tag each run with the release candidate number. The harness reads its tuning parameters from the config block that follows.

service settings:
[istael]
team = gilath
access_code = ac_468cdf
owner = casdor.gilox
host = istael.kelviforge.internal
port = 5432
peer = quenwyn.braskworks.corp
salt = 6678df32
pin = 7400

Subject: Memtrace cut-over complete

Team,

Cut-over to Memtrace v2 for GPU memory profiling finished last night. Old v1 agents are disabled; any tickets referencing v1 dashboards should be closed as resolved-by-migration. Sampling overhead is now under 2% and allocation traces include kernel names. Known gap: profiles older than 30 days were not migrated. Point customers at the v2 docs for setup questions. For reference when troubleshooting, the agent now runs with the following configuration.

settings of bagaf-bawip:
[aldax]
port = 5000
region = south-4
host = aldax.brasklabs.corp
team = brivan
timeout_ms = 2000
retries = 2

Leadership Review Briefing — Warranty-Cost Overrun

Branch managers: warranty claims on the Drellick 400 series have exceeded forecast by 38% this half, driven largely by compressor seal failures traced to a single supplier batch. Corrective action is underway, including a revised inspection protocol and an extended-claim triage process at the Navarro depot. Please hold customer goodwill payments to the published matrix until further notice. Financial exposure and remediation plans are detailed in the confidential note below.

management briefing: Gross margin on Quenwyn came in at 20 percent against a plan of 5 percent. Only 9 of the 140 pilot accounts renewed Quenwyn, so a churn review is set for July 15.